Our Mission

The Industrial Assessment Center is a nationwide program sponsored by the Department of Energy’s Advanced Manufacturing Office. Our mission is to provide technology, system and productivity based recommendations that increase energy efficiency, reduce waste and provide financial benefits for small and medium sized manufacturers. The overarching goal is to educate and train the next generation of energy and productive capacity experts. The Center conducts energy, waste and productivity assessments through one-day site visits at no cost to the facility.

Our Scope

The Rocky Mountain IAC team serves the state of Colorado and surrounding areas. The Center is a collaboration between the Colorado School or Mines and Red Rocks Community College, drawing from both campuses for students to train and faculty and staff to support the mission. The scope of topics we cover includes:

– Energy and Water Savings
– Smart Manufacturing
– Energy Management
– Cyber Security
– Resilience Planning
– Decarbonization
– Electrification

2022 – mid 2023 Accomplishments

  • Completed 21 assessment visits to date
  • Nearly 30 students trained by the RM IAC
  • $80,000 average recommendation savings per assessment
  • 70 Billion BTU in Energy Savings
